The India National Under-19 Cricket Team faced the South Africa National Under-19 Cricket Team in a thrilling semi-final match during the ICC Under-19 World Cup 2024. The encounter took place at Willowmoore Park, Benoni, on February 6, 2024. India emerged victorious, securing their spot in the final with a two-wicket win over South Africa.
Match Summary
-
South Africa Under-19s Innings: South Africa batted first and posted a total of 244 runs for the loss of 7 wickets in their allotted 50 overs. Wicketkeeper-batsman Lhuan-dre Pretorius was the standout performer, scoring 76 runs off 102 balls, including 6 fours and 3 sixes. His innings provided stability and momentum to the South African side.
-
India Under-19s Innings: Chasing a target of 245, India faced early setbacks, losing quick wickets. However, a resilient partnership between captain Uday Saharan and Sachin Dhas turned the tide in India’s favor. Saharan contributed a composed 81 runs off 124 balls, while Dhas played an aggressive knock, scoring 96 runs off 95 deliveries. Their partnership was instrumental in guiding India to victory, as they achieved the target in 48.5 overs, finishing at 248 for 8 wickets.
